California’s powerful sunlight and elevated ambient temperatures impose heavy loads on RV rooftop AC systems installed atop motorhomes. Vehicles parked under direct exposure or moving through inland valleys commonly see reduced cooling ability as heat demands surpass unit capability. Dust particles, road grit, pollen, and airborne contaminants rapidly build up on condenser and evaporator coils, impeding heat dissipation and causing just tepid or warm vent output. Gradual refrigerant loss through minor leaks or component permeation reduces operating pressure, making the compressor work longer without delivering enough cold airflow. Rv Mechanic West Covina. Motorhome owners feel the difference immediately—sticky skin, foggy windows, uneasy sleep—and mounting irritation as cabin temperature rises even while the unit runs continuously. Collected debris on coils and blocked filters represent the leading causes for diminished cooling output. Airborne matter collects swiftly during highway driving. Blocking fin areas and hindering heat transfer efficiency. Refrigerant shortages often result from tiny leaks at connection points, O-rings, or evaporator sections that develop slowly due to ongoing vibration and thermal changes. Both issues become more severe in hot weather, where the system labors more to achieve desired cooling, raising energy use and hastening part wear. Regular checks and complete cleaning avert these accumulations from developing into severe malfunctions. Qualified technicians provide full cleaning while protecting sensitive components. Coils collect dust, foliage, bugs, and highway debris that create an insulating barrier and impede heat exchange. Restricted circulation results in coil icing or condenser overheating, significantly decreasing cooling capability. Filters saturate rapidly in dusty environments, additionally restricting return airflow and overburdening the blower. Cleaning these parts reinstates normal airflow and performance. Consistent care avoids stress on the whole system.
Charge levels drop slowly from minor leaks or normal permeation, lowering pressure below functional range. Symptoms feature hissing at fittings or ice buildup on lines. Adding refrigerant without leak repair offers brief improvement. Certified technicians detect and seal leaks prior to recharging to ensure long-term function. This procedure follows EPA standards for safe refrigerant management.
Warm air from vents signals restricted airflow or low refrigerant, while unusual grinding, rattling, or whining point to mechanical degradation in fan motors or compressors. Fast short cycling where the compressor turns on and off rapidly—reveals pressure irregularities or electrical faults that increase part deterioration. Overlooking these signs risks full system shutdown amid peak heat. Prompt expert evaluation determines root issues and prevents costly escalation.

RV AC blowing warm air stands high among frequent complaints because it completely takes away hoped-for relief from rising temperatures. Owners look for immediate cold airflow when turning on the unit, yet encounter only room-temperature circulation or warmer discharge from vents. This failure often stems from blocked airflow across the evaporator, wiring problems stopping compressor startup, or mechanical faults within the condensing unit. Straightforward homeowner checks can exclude simple origins, but continuing problems usually demand professional diagnostic equipment to check refrigerant amount, capacitor health, or compressor performance. Fixing it early protects interior livability and prevents secondary harm to furnishings or electronics from extended heat exposure. Begin at the electrical source by examining breaker panel condition and ensuring shore power or generator supply matches unit needs. Check and service or replace cabin filters, because clogged media greatly reduces return circulation and prompts coil icing or reduced performance. Confirm thermostat settings and change batteries in cordless models to rule out control malfunctions or drift. Look at visible ducts for blockages or separations that divert cold air from living spaces. These initial actions often resolve minor airflow or power delivery concerns.
Electrical interruptions from tripped breakers or defective connections completely stop compressor function. Reset breakers and measure voltage at the unit to confirm stable delivery. Low voltage strains parts and prevents startup.
Filters trap dust and debris that greatly limit airflow when saturated. Clean filters return proper circulation and stop icing. Clean reusable types frequently in dusty travel settings to preserve operation.
Indications of capacitor failure manifest as humming without compressor engagement, whereas compressor troubles may result in silence or irregular function. Low charge requires recovery equipment and leak detection that certified technicians perform lawfully and securely. Electrical diagnostics identify shorts or faulty wiring that pose safety risks if ignored.
Capacitors provide the starting boost for motors; wear results in humming or no startup. Compressor problems often concern internal windings or valves. Professional testing verifies the fault without endangering additional components.

The instant the thermostat demands cooling and the system remains silent—no blower, no compressor sound, no cold output—concern rises rapidly. RV AC not turning on typically originates from interruptions in the power path or malfunctions in control elements. Continuous road vibration loosens wiring terminations over time, while voltage spikes from generators or outlets engage protection circuits. Faulty thermostats do not send the start signal, and fuses or control boards suffer damage from moisture or age. Tripped circuit breakers or GFCI protection interrupt electricity, particularly after heavy usage from extra equipment. Oxidized or loose terminations at rooftop or interior controls prevent electricity from reaching key elements. Thermostat failures encompass sensor drift or wiring defects that interrupt communication with the unit - Rv Mechanic West Covina. Verification of voltage stability and connection integrity often resolves these concerns
Breakers protect against overloads but trip from surges or shorts. Loose connections elevate resistance and generate heat buildup. Securing and cleaning contacts reinstates dependable power transmission.
Blown fuses guard against overloads but demand replacement once the core problem is resolved. Boards affected by condensation or surges may fail completely, halting every function. Diagnostics separate board failures from other electrical concerns.

Capacitors store power to provide the starting boost for compressor and fan motors. Malfunction creates typical humming with no start or irregular operation. Secure testing involves multimeter measurement of microfarads, with replacement requiring discharge procedures to prevent shock. Refrigerant deficiency manifests as poor cooling, hissing sounds, or ice on lines. Only EPA-certified technicians may recover, evacuate, and recharge systems lawfully. The procedure incorporates leak detection and repair to confirm the recharge remains stable long-term. Omitting leak fixes causes repeated visits.
Reduced cooling output and ice formation signal charge depletion. Gauge measurements verify low charge in diagnostics. Early identification prevents compressor damage from low-pressure running.

Coils trap dust, debris, and contaminants forming an insulating cover and lower heat dissipation performance. Use approved cleaners and gentle rinsing to avoid fin damage. Straighten bent fins using a specialized comb to reinstate unrestricted airflow. Frequent coil cleaning stops performance drop and lengthens compressor service. Complete methods sustain maximum efficiency through seasons.
Soft brushes, manufacturer-approved foam cleaners, and fin combs provide safe, effective results. Turn off electricity and wear safety equipment during service. Do not use high-pressure water that deforms fins or pushes debris deeper.
Gaskets around the roof opening deteriorate from UV rays and temperature swings, permitting water entry that causes corrosion or electrical faults. Check shrouds for damage and seal condition, replacing to preserve water resistance. Good sealing keeps insulation effective and avoids water damage. Periodic inspections during seasonal prep catch deterioration early.
Inspect for gaps or hardening in seals during routine evaluations. Apply proper sealants to regain watertight integrity. Regular inspections detect wear early and stop interior water damage.

Each prominent RV AC brand exhibits unique repair characteristics determined by design philosophy and typical usage patterns. Understanding these differences helps owners predict issues and select appropriate service. Dometic units frequently require control board service after prolonged heat and vibration. Coleman Mach systems often face fan motor or capacitor wear from frequent startups. Furrion designs featuring advanced electronics often benefit from firmware updates and sensor service. Dometic models commonly demand control board assessment after long-term thermal and motion exposure. Thermostat settings shift slowly, leading to inexact temperature regulation. Pros apply diagnostic instruments to reprogram or change boards as needed. Periodic firmware updates keep best performance through different environments.
Board issues lead to irregular cycles or full stoppage. Proper calibration returns exact temperature sensing and management. Substitution employs factory-spec parts for compatibility and lasting performance.
Coleman Mach units often face fan motor bearing wear or capacitor degradation from startup surges. Periodic lubrication and voltage monitoring prevent early failure. Fan units receive thorough examination during maintenance.
Bearing noise indicates approaching failure. Capacitor checks confirm capacity loss. Timely replacement avoids total motor burnout and related electrical strain.
Furrion systems incorporate advanced controls that improve with firmware updates and sensor service. Refrigerant verification ensures proper charge levels across varying ambient conditions. Advanced diagnostics swiftly pinpoint problems for efficient correction.

Understanding RV AC repair costs enables owners to budget realistically and avoid unexpected costs. Initial diagnostics usually cost $150 to $300 depending on complexity and distance traveled. Minor repairs such as coil cleaning, filter changes, or gasket service average $300–$800. Capacitor and fan motor fixes range from $400 to $1,200, while complete rooftop unit replacement ranges from $1,500 to $2,500 according to BTU size, brand, and installation demands.
